What is RTP?

Return to Player (RTP) is one of the most important metrics in online slot gaming. This percentage represents how much of all wagered money a slot machine will theoretically return to players over time. For example, a slot with an RTP of 96% means that for every $100 wagered, approximately $96 will be returned as winnings.

Why RTP Matters

Understanding RTP helps players make informed decisions about which slots to play. Higher RTP percentages generally offer better odds, though it’s crucial to remember this is a long-term average, not a guaranteed outcome for individual sessions. Most reputable online casinos display RTP information in their game details or help sections.

RTP vs. House Edge

The house edge is essentially the flip side of RTP. If a slot has a 96% RTP, the house edge is 4%. This means the casino maintains a 4% profit margin over extended play. This is standard in the industry and keeps online gambling platforms operational.
